Technological Tools Supporting Logistics Operations

Technological tools play a vital role in supporting logistics operations within peacekeeping missions by enhancing efficiency and accuracy. Logistics management software, such as Enterprise Resource Planning (ERP) systems, enables real-time tracking of supplies, personnel, and equipment, fostering transparency and accountability. These systems help logistics command roles in peacekeeping missions optimize resource allocation and streamline reporting processes.

Tracking systems, including GPS and RFID technologies, improve transportation coordination by providing precise location data for vehicles and shipments. This real-time visibility allows logistics commanders to respond swiftly to delays or disruptions, ensuring the timely delivery of essential supplies. Communication technologies, like secure radios and satellite links, further facilitate seamless coordination among different units and stakeholders operating in remote environments.

Inventory and fleet management innovations

Innovations in inventory and fleet management are transforming logistics command roles in peacekeeping missions by increasing efficiency and operational responsiveness. Advanced digital tracking systems enable real-time monitoring, reducing delays and errors in supply deliveries.

Automated inventory management software optimizes stock levels, ensuring critical supplies are available without overstocking, which is vital in resource-constrained environments. These tools also facilitate accurate forecasting based on mission demands, improving resource allocation.

Fleet management innovations include GPS tracking and telematics technologies that enhance vehicle utilization and security. These systems provide data on vehicle location, maintenance needs, and fuel consumption, thereby minimizing downtime and operational costs.

Integrating these innovations into peacekeeping logistics enhances coordination among personnel and streamlines processes, ultimately supporting mission success. Accurate, real-time data is crucial for managing supplies and transportation efficiently within complex operational environments.
